How Rover works

  1. 1. Search

    Read verified reviews by dog parents like you and choose a sitter who’s a great match for you and your dogs
  2. 2. Meet & Greet

    Meet either virtually or in-person with a sitter to discuss the level of care needed for your dogs while you’re away
  3. 3. Book & Pay

    All payments are processed through Rover’s secured platform and your booking is backed by 24/7 support. It’s that easy!

Dog Sitting FAQs

Frequently asked questions about Rover

If you’re searching for a Staten Island dog sitter for the first time, visit the dog sitter’s profile and select the Contact button.

If you have an active request or have booked a service with a dog sitter before, learn more about how to do this in the Rover app or on your computer.

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ple dog sitters about your booking. Typically, dog sitters on Rover respond in under an hour.

Experience can vary widely from dog sitter to dog s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when comparing dog sitters available in Staten Island.

Rover makes it easy to find Staten Island dog sitters to provide loving care from their own home. The background-checked, 5-star dog sitters you can find on Rover will welcome your dog into their home when you’re away—whether it’s just for the weekend or longer. Dog sitting is great for:

  • Dogs of all ages and abilities, including puppies
  • Dog parents looking for a safe, loving alternative to a kennel
  • Dogs who’d love to socialize with their dog sitter’s pets

Yes! Sitters joining Rover must pass a background check before offering their services. You can also easily keep in touch with your dog sitter through messages on Rover for delightful photo updates. The Rover team is available 24/7, and your dog sitter has access to advice from qualified veterinary professionals. In the rare event of any issues during a booking, rest easy knowing your dog is covered by the Rover Guarantee reimbursement program for eligible veterinary care.
